STM32 series boards
E724101
STM32 series boards are a family of ARM Cortex‑M microcontroller development boards from STMicroelectronics widely used for embedded systems, prototyping, and IoT applications.
Observed surface forms (1)
| Surface form | Occurrences |
|---|---|
| STM32 microcontrollers | 1 |
Statements (73)
| Predicate | Object |
|---|---|
| instanceOf |
embedded systems prototyping platform
ⓘ
microcontroller development board family ⓘ |
| basedOn | ARM Cortex-M architecture NERFINISHED ⓘ |
| documentation |
application notes from STMicroelectronics
ⓘ
datasheets from STMicroelectronics ⓘ reference manuals from STMicroelectronics ⓘ |
| ecosystem |
HAL (Hardware Abstraction Layer) libraries
ⓘ
LL (Low-Layer) libraries ⓘ STM32Cube software ecosystem NERFINISHED ⓘ |
| hasDevelopmentEnvironment |
Arduino IDE (for some STM32 boards)
NERFINISHED
ⓘ
IAR Embedded Workbench NERFINISHED ⓘ Keil MDK-ARM NERFINISHED ⓘ PlatformIO NERFINISHED ⓘ STM32CubeIDE NERFINISHED ⓘ STM32CubeMX NERFINISHED ⓘ |
| hasFeature |
PWM outputs
ⓘ
analog-to-digital converters ⓘ bootloader in ROM ⓘ digital-to-analog converters (on some models) ⓘ external crystal oscillator support ⓘ hardware timers ⓘ low-power modes ⓘ on-chip SRAM ⓘ on-chip flash memory ⓘ |
| hasOnboardDebugger | ST-LINK NERFINISHED ⓘ |
| hasRepresentativeBoard |
Discovery kits
ⓘ
Evaluation boards ⓘ Nucleo boards ⓘ |
| includesSubfamily |
STM32F0 series boards
NERFINISHED
ⓘ
STM32F1 series boards NERFINISHED ⓘ STM32F3 series boards NERFINISHED ⓘ STM32F4 series boards NERFINISHED ⓘ STM32F7 series boards NERFINISHED ⓘ STM32G0 series boards NERFINISHED ⓘ STM32G4 series boards NERFINISHED ⓘ STM32H7 series boards ⓘ STM32L0 series boards NERFINISHED ⓘ STM32L1 series boards NERFINISHED ⓘ STM32L4 series boards NERFINISHED ⓘ STM32WB series boards NERFINISHED ⓘ STM32WL series boards NERFINISHED ⓘ |
| manufacturer | STMicroelectronics NERFINISHED ⓘ |
| powerSupply |
USB-powered (on many boards)
ⓘ
external DC supply (on many boards) ⓘ |
| supports |
C programming language
ⓘ
C++ programming language ⓘ FreeRTOS NERFINISHED ⓘ MicroPython NERFINISHED ⓘ other real-time operating systems ⓘ |
| supportsCommunicationInterface |
CAN
ⓘ
Ethernet (on some models) ⓘ I2C ⓘ I2S (on some models) ⓘ LIN (on some models) ⓘ SPI ⓘ UART ⓘ USB NERFINISHED ⓘ |
| supportsDebugInterface |
JTAG
NERFINISHED
ⓘ
SWD ⓘ |
| targetAudience |
IoT product developers
ⓘ
embedded systems engineers ⓘ hobbyists ⓘ students ⓘ |
| typicalClockFrequencyRange | from a few MHz up to several hundred MHz depending on MCU ⓘ |
| usedFor |
Internet of Things applications
ⓘ
consumer electronics prototyping ⓘ data acquisition ⓘ embedded systems development ⓘ industrial control systems ⓘ low-power embedded applications ⓘ motor control applications ⓘ rapid prototyping ⓘ sensor interfacing ⓘ |
Referenced by (2)
Full triples — surface form annotated when it differs from this entity's canonical label.
this entity surface form:
STM32 microcontrollers